首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

android访问pc端服务器数据库

Android访问PC端服务器数据库是指在Android设备上通过网络连接访问PC端服务器上的数据库。这种方式可以实现Android设备与PC端服务器的数据交互,方便在移动设备上获取、更新和同步数据库中的数据。下面是完善且全面的答案:

概念: Android访问PC端服务器数据库是指在Android设备上通过网络连接,使用特定的协议和技术访问PC端服务器上的数据库,进行数据的读取、写入和修改操作。

分类: Android访问PC端服务器数据库可以分为以下几种方式:

  1. 直接连接数据库:Android设备通过数据库驱动直接连接PC端服务器上的数据库,如使用Java JDBC连接MySQL数据库。
  2. 使用Web服务:在PC端服务器上搭建Web服务,Android设备通过HTTP协议访问服务器上的API,实现与数据库的交互。
  3. 使用中间件:在PC端服务器上搭建中间件,Android设备通过中间件提供的API进行数据库操作,中间件负责与数据库交互。

优势: 通过Android访问PC端服务器数据库,可以实现以下优势:

  1. 数据共享和同步:通过数据库访问,Android设备可以与PC端服务器上的数据进行共享和同步,保证数据的一致性。
  2. 网络访问:利用网络连接,Android设备可以随时随地访问PC端服务器上的数据库,方便实时获取最新数据。
  3. 数据安全:通过设置合适的权限和加密机制,可以确保数据在传输和存储过程中的安全性。
  4. 数据处理能力:由于PC端服务器通常拥有更大的计算和存储能力,Android设备可以利用服务器的处理能力进行复杂的数据处理操作。

应用场景: Android访问PC端服务器数据库可以应用于以下场景:

  1. 企业移动办公:员工通过Android设备访问公司的PC端数据库,实现移动办公功能,如查看和更新销售数据、客户信息等。
  2. 实时数据监控:Android设备通过访问PC端数据库,获取实时监控数据,如温度、湿度等,用于环境监测、物流追踪等应用。
  3. 移动电商应用:用户通过Android设备访问PC端数据库,浏览和购买商品,进行订单管理和支付等操作。
  4. 个人数据同步:用户可以将Android设备上的个人数据(如联系人、日历、备忘录等)与PC端数据库进行同步,确保数据的备份和一致性。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云服务器(CVM):腾讯云提供的弹性计算服务,可以用于搭建PC端服务器,支持各类操作系统和数据库。详情请参考:https://cloud.tencent.com/product/cvm
  2. 云数据库 MySQL 版:腾讯云提供的高性能、高可靠性的MySQL数据库服务,适用于各种规模的应用。详情请参考:https://cloud.tencent.com/product/cdb_mysql
  3. API网关:腾讯云提供的灵活可扩展的API管理服务,可以用于构建和管理Android设备与PC端服务器之间的API接口。详情请参考:https://cloud.tencent.com/product/apigateway
  4. 云安全中心:腾讯云提供的全面的云安全解决方案,包括防火墙、DDoS防护等功能,保障Android设备与PC端服务器之间的数据传输安全。详情请参考:https://cloud.tencent.com/product/ssc

注意:以上推荐的产品和链接仅为示例,并非广告或推销意图。实际使用时,请根据具体需求和技术选型进行选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 实现Android本地Sqlite数据库网络传输到PC

    ——《微卡智享》 本文长度为4578字,预计阅读7分钟 前言 在开发初期,当Android嵌入在硬件中,并且本地数据库单机业务逻辑挺多,往往要分析数据是否处理正常,需要直接从数据库中查看,这时我们一般都是将数据库拷贝到...PC后查看分析,在虚拟机中可以实现直接拷贝,但是真机无法直接访问Androiddata/data/包名/databases的数据库路径,所以做了一个小Demo,通过网络将本地数据库文件传到PC。...实现方式 微卡智享 流程设计 上图做了一个简单的流程设计图,还是很简单的,中间的数据库文件传输采用NanoMsg通讯,C#用用的Nuget包中的NNanoMsg,Android采用的我自己封装的...Demo 上图中是AndroidDemo的所有类文件,主要多是的Room的类,像实体的创建,Dao的使用,还有数据库的创建等。...将本地Sqlite数据库传输到PC的程序就实现了。

    1.2K20

    Android 逆向】Android 逆向通用工具开发 ( PC 工程分析 | 网络初始化操作 | PC 工程核心业务逻辑 )

    文章目录 前言 一、网络初始化操作 二、PC 工程核心业务逻辑 三、博客资源 前言 本篇博客重点分析 PC hacktool 模块 ; 一、网络初始化操作 ---- HackCommand::Prepare...() 方法主要是进行网络初始化操作 ; 在 HackCommand::Prepare() 方法 中 调用了 【Android 逆向】Android 逆向通用工具开发 ( 网络模块开发 | SOCKET...网络套接字初始化 | 读取远程Android 模拟器“ 信息 | 向远程写出数据 ) 一、SOCKET 网络套接字初始化 博客章节介绍的 CNetwork::WaitClientOnline()...return true; } std::cout << "连接失败:" << m_network.GetErrorString() << std::endl; return false; } 二、PC...工程核心业务逻辑 ---- HackCommand::Run() 方法是核心的业务逻辑 , 这是一个循环执行的函数体 ; 执行 HackCommand::Run() 方法后 , 初始化相关变量 ,

    18310

    基于Android服务器程序实例

    所以也有很多 APP 就开始内置了 FTP 服务器,一旦启动后,电脑只需要通过 FTP 客户链接就可以访问 APP 内的数据了。...其实在Android中也有很多这些类似的 APP,为了方便和 PC 之间共享 APP 里的应用数据,也会有 FTP 或者WebDAV服务在 APP 里运行。...… 内置以服务器运行方式和外部进行数据交换的 APP 有很多,比如多看阅读,Documents5 等等。...; } }); server.listen(5000); 对于大部分做过 WEB 的同学可能在提到服务器程序时,肯定会想到 IIS 、Tomcat、Apache 这些。...例如有客户请求了某个 url,或者出现什么错误,都会显示在控制台上。Android 上是没有控制台窗口的,那么如何捕捉控制台输出呢,简单,重定向输出到输入流中即可。

    1.2K30

    堡垒机访问多个数据库服务器如何操作?堡垒机访问数据库服务器失败怎么办?

    尤其是一些涉及互联网的公司更是需要用到各种计算机,不同的员工们工作不同但是却都在一个特定的内部环境内,对于公司的运维以及审计工作人员来说,员工数量越大工作也就越繁重,于是现在堡垒机开始普遍使用,不过很多中小型的公司里面是只有一台服务器的...,那么只有一台服务器需要堡垒机吗?...只有一台服务器需要堡垒机吗? 因为公司的规模不同所以对于服务器的需求也是不一样的,像一些中小型的公司对于互联网的需求并不是太高,所以一般只会配备一台简单点的服务器,那么只有一台服务器需要堡垒机吗?...堡垒机除了基础的信息保护功能之外还拥有很多其他常见的功能,比如文件传输功能,登录堡垒机就可以进行文件传输,将堡垒机当做中转站,堡垒机还拥有精细化控制功能,可以精确控制用户们的访问、命令以及传输。...关于只有一台服务器需要堡垒机吗的文章内容今天就介绍到这里,部署堡垒机能够大幅度提升公司内部的安全性,只要大家有这方面的考虑就一定要部署堡垒机,这样公司信息也能得到更好的保护。

    6.8K40

    Android RTMP】RTMP 直播推流阶段总结 ( 服务器搭建 | Android 手机编码推流 | 电脑观看直播 | 服务器状态查看 )

    文章目录 一、 服务器搭建 二、 手机推流 三、 电脑观看直播 四、 RTMP 服务器状态 一、 服务器搭建 ---- 首先按照 【Android RTMP】RTMP 直播推流 ( 阿里云服务器购买...| 远程服务器控制 | 搭建 RTMP 服务器 | 服务器配置 | 推流软件配置 | 直播软件配置 | 推流直播效果展示 ) 中的流程搭建服务器 , 然后才能开始推流操作 ; 也可以按照 【Android...listen 8080; ② HTTP 状态查看地址 : 在 conf/nginx.conf 配置文件中配置的该选项 , 就代表了使用 http://47.94.36.51:8080/stat 地址访问即可查看当前直播推流...RTMP】Android Camera 视频数据采集预览 ( 图像传感器方向设置 | Camera 使用流程 | 动态权限申请 ) 四、 RTMP 服务器状态 ---- 查看服务器状态信息 : 查看地址...http://47.94.36.51:8080/stat , 可以看到有一个 publishing 推流 , 有一个 playing 观看直播 ; ① 服务器 : 服务器是 Nginx 服务器

    2.9K10

    极光推送---JPush---服务器android怎么做

    就想到了用极光算了 后台采用的是  thinkcmf 开源框架  第三方插件官网也有说怎么做:http://www.thinkcmf.com/document/article/id/395.html   那么先说服务的...break; case 1030: $message = '内部服务器超时...'http://www.baidu.com', '12000'); } } 测试的时候采用的是广播形式推送  你可以把那个all改成  tag传送  ;改成alais别名推送 等 服务器就写好了...,接下来就是android: 客户首先是清单文件要把  在极光上申请的demo 全部copy一份到你现在的工程里面,主要包名要一致的哦, 然后是在自定义的application全局变量onCreate...; import android.content.Context; import android.content.Intent; import android.os.Bundle; import android.util.Log

    97740

    6.DNS公司PC访问外网的设置 + 主DNS服务器和辅助DNS服务器的配置

    ://www.cnblogs.com/dunitian/p/5439816.html 公司内部的pc,基本上dns都是内部的服务器(因为有一些内部站点和系统) ?...那么DNS服务器怎么设置才能让公司PC访问外网呢? 开下转发器就可以了 ? 输入ISP提供的DNS服务器的IP地址等:(此图不全,只当参考) ? 下面说下怎么配置备用DNS服务器: ?...当前DNS服务器+备用DNS服务器 ? 看看区域传送设置的对不对 ? 到备用DNS服务器里面,创建一个辅助区域 ? 跟一开始的域名设置一样 ? 输入以下主DNS服务器的ip地址 ? ?...右击,选择从主服务器传输 ? 刷新一下,收工~ ? 主服务器正常时候,辅助DNS服务器只是当备份(也可解析),当主服务器挂了的时候,辅助DNS服务器就发挥作用了~~~ 图示证明: ?...如果只设置备用DNS服务器,主DNS正常或异常,都可以正常访问: ?

    5K70
    领券